Overview

The Coordinator US Family Health Plans Sales II role will take a primary role in contributing to the success of the day-to-day growth strategy by providing support to the sales Director. This position is responsible for building and maintaining a positive and professional relationship with field Coordinators and their contracted navigators, including internal stakeholders. Responsibilities

Meets expectations of the applicable OneCHRISTUS Competencies: Leader of Self, Leader of Others, or Leader of Leaders. Participate in and sometimes lead weekly implementation meetings regarding enrollment platforms, onboarding/contracting status, and providing updates on sales Metrix. Develop training material and provide training/guidance to the team and navigators on products, services, benefits, process and available tools. Partner in training opportunities with the sales management team. Participate in needs assessments to determine gaps in processes that may lead to training opportunities. Maintain a high degree of customer service for Management, the Sales Teams and contractors to ensure growth and retention for CHRISTUS Health Plan members. Manage the inside support requirement of multiple inquiries from the team and navigators. Maintain relationships, answer inquiries via email, telephone and/or other communication. Research and provide resolution as established by department KPIs. Act as a subject matter expert for all CHRISTUS Health Plan benefits for each line of business. Maintain enrollment and tracking systems utilizing the DOD database and internal processes to monitor timely and accurate processing of membership applications. Work on special projects to identify internal and external trends that may influence and/or predict unusual marketing and enrollment activity. Collaborate with internal compliance staff to monitor sales regulations and adherence to State and Federal Marketing guidelines. Ensure appropriate data is collected for audit purposes. Identify solutions for issues and troubleshoot to maintain regulatory compliance. Proficient in PowerPoint and Excel. Analytics ability to organize and prioritize work to meet deadlines. Good judgment, initiative, and problem-solving abilities. Ability to handle and resolve complex issues with little assistance.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written. Ability to travel up to 25% including around and within driving distance to other areas. Apply systems thinking to generate solutions; focus on process, obtain multiple assessments of a situation, and be systematic in identifying trouble spots; use tools to define problems; evaluate alternative solutions. Should have related Marketing experience, including high level of expertise with health insurance statistical analysis. Proficient in Microsoft Office products including Excel, Access, and PowerPoint. Experience developing and maintaining database systems tracking sales activity. Job Requirements

Education/Skills: High School Diploma required. Bachelor’s Degree in related field (i.e. Health Care Administration, Marketing, Business Administration, Math) preferred. Experience: 1-3 years of experience in the Health Insurance industry required. 3 or more years of experience in the Sales industry is preferred. Licenses, Registrations, or Certifications: Life and Health Insurance License preferred. Work Schedule
